我们研究数据来自嵌入流形 $M \subset \mathbb{R}^D$ 时的去噪得分匹配(DSM)方法。当环境噪声为高斯分布时,发现目标函数方差随噪声尺度减小而发散,因此通过回归到给定流形上最近点投影的条件期望,得到 $L^2$-最优的 Rao-Blackwellized 目标。我们计算该目标的小噪声展开,发现其在一阶上恢复真实的内蕴黎曼得分,二阶偏差包含一个 Tweedie 项以及两个依赖于流形嵌入方式的几何项:作用于内蕴得分的曲率算子,以及由嵌入的第二基本形式空间变化产生的附加漂移项。在超球面情形下,推导出简化公式,并证明在 $S^2$ 上这两项几何项精确为零,为先前工作中环境 DSM 在真实地球科学球面数据上表现媲美内蕴方法提供了理论解释。

原文摘要 · Abstract (English)

We study denoising score matching (DSM) when data are drawn from an embedded manifold $M \subset \mathbb{R}^D$. We show that under ambient Gaussian corruption, the target has variance that diverges as the noise scale decreases and correct for it by regressing against the conditional expectation given the nearest point projection on the manifold: the $L^2$-optimal Rao-Blackwellized target. We then compute the small-noise expansion of this target and show that it recovers the true intrinsic Riemannian score to first order, with a second-order bias from a Tweedie term and two geometric terms dependent on how the manifold is embedded in ambient space: a curvature operator acting on the intrinsic score, and an additive drift generated by the spatial variation of the embedding's second fundamental form. On hyperspheres, we derive a simplified formula and show that both geometric terms vanish exactly on $S^2$, offering a theoretical explanation for why ambient DSM performs comparably to intrinsic methods on real Earth science spherical data in prior work.
